What Carpet Cleaning Methods Are Most Effective in Inglewood?
The most effective carpet cleaning methods in Inglewood include:
- Hot Water Extraction: This method, often referred to as steam cleaning, involves injecting hot water and cleaning solution into the carpet fibers and then extracting the dirty water. It is known for deep cleaning capabilities, removing dirt, stains, and allergens effectively.
- Dry Cleaning: Utilizing a minimal amount of moisture, this method involves applying a dry cleaning solvent to the carpet and using a machine to agitate the fibers. It is ideal for quick cleaning and is suitable for delicate carpets that might be damaged by water.
- Bonnet Cleaning: This method employs a rotary machine with a bonnet pad soaked in a cleaning solution to scrub the surface of the carpet. It is effective for maintaining carpets in commercial settings but may not provide a deep clean like other methods.
- Encapsulation: In this method, a special polymer is applied to the carpet, which encapsulates dirt particles as it dries, allowing them to be vacuumed away easily. It is a low-moisture technique that is effective for routine maintenance and is quick to dry, making it convenient for busy environments.
- Shampooing: This traditional method involves applying a foam cleaning solution and using a machine to scrub it into the carpet. While it can be effective for surface stains, it often leaves a residue that can attract dirt over time.
How Does Steam Cleaning Compare to Dry Cleaning for Carpets?
| Method | Cleaning Effectiveness | Drying Time | Cost |
|---|---|---|---|
| Steam Cleaning | Deep cleans and sanitizes carpets using hot water and steam. Effective at removing allergens and bacteria. | Typically takes 6-12 hours to dry, depending on humidity. | Generally more expensive due to equipment and water use. Health benefits include reduced allergens. |
| Dry Cleaning | Cleans using solvents, effective for surface stains but less deep cleaning. Best for maintenance cleaning. | Dries within 1-2 hours, making it quicker. | Usually less expensive; costs vary based on service provider. Environmental impact can vary based on solvents used. |
| Comparison | Steam cleaning is better for deep cleaning and sanitization; dry cleaning is ideal for quick and surface cleaning. | Steam cleaning takes longer to dry; dry cleaning is much faster. | Steam cleaning tends to be pricier; dry cleaning is more budget-friendly. |

How Often Should You Schedule Carpet Cleaning to Maintain Your Carpets?
To maintain your carpets, it’s essential to schedule cleaning based on various factors.
- Every 6 to 12 months: Regular cleaning at this interval is typically recommended for residential carpets to eliminate dirt, allergens, and stains that accumulate over time.
- High-traffic areas: Areas that experience more foot traffic, such as hallways and living rooms, may require cleaning every 3 to 6 months to keep them looking fresh and prevent wear.
- After major events: If you host gatherings or parties, it’s wise to schedule a cleaning afterward to address any spills or dirt introduced during the event.
- Allergy considerations: If you or your family members suffer from allergies, more frequent cleanings (every 3 to 6 months) can help reduce allergens like dust mites and pet dander.
- Pets in the home: Households with pets often require more frequent cleaning—about every 3 months—to manage pet hair, odors, and stains effectively.
- Professional advice: Consulting with a professional carpet cleaning service can provide personalized recommendations based on the type of carpet, usage, and lifestyle factors.
Regular maintenance not only enhances the appearance of your carpets but also extends their lifespan, making it an essential aspect of home care.
